Virtual Storage Platform: History & Products

Virtual Storage Platform (VSP) is the brand name for a Hitachi Data Systems (now Hitachi Vantara) line of computer data storage systems for data centers. This line consists of mid-range and high-end enterprise models with differing capabilities. Currently supported models include: G350, G370, E590, G700, E790, G900 and E1090 for mid-range systems; G1000…
